Mar 18, 2026Long-Ago and Here-and-Now Mingle Effortlessly in York, England
The Yorkshire light is fine and exceptionally clear as I pick my way among the ruins of St. Mary’s Abbey. The exquisite arches and stone walls of this ancient Benedictine structure lie in what is now the Museum Gardens of the York Minster. A lovely assortment of wildflowers, growing in crevices near the foundations, wave cheerily in the morning breeze.
